KeePass Problems – “The composite key is invalid” (SOLVED!) | Another day at the office...
https://chrismwright.wordpress.com/2014/06/21/keepass-problems-the-composite-key-is-invalid-solved
Another day at the office…. Line up, everybody! Line up, Line up! Making decimals in Strings to line up in Java. KeePass Problems – “The composite key is invalid” (SOLVED! June 21, 2014. The solution, for me at least, is that I was using key file (a separate file from the KeePass kdbx file that has a .key extension) as extra security, but it had been so long that I didn’t remember this detail.
